Andreas Lauser e21327dced use the PORV 3D property from opm-parser to determine the pore volume
this simplifies handling the pore volume by centralising the code,
i.e., moving it into opm-parser. (in particular, it makes the MINPV
handling consistent with the active cells which get removed by the
grid.) If eclipse turns out to be inconsistent here, we need to deal
with atrocities like the MULTREGP keyword on a case-by-case basis,
i.e., it would considerably uglify the code and be an additional
maintainance burden.

note that besides supporting of MULTREGP, the code should now also
handle explicitly setting the pore volume via the PORV keyword
correctly....
